A Sea of OSB

The roof is completely sheathed and the gutters are going in for our future cisterns. The house will have a total of four 9 ft. tall 24 in. diameter cisterns to catch and put to use our precious rainwater. The interior of the house is also coming along well. Master bedroom, Master bath, First bedroom, Second Bath, and plumbing wall have all been framed out! That just leave one more wall to frame which would enclose the third bedroom and complete the hallway. The plumber and mechanical also came out on Tuesday and did some roof penetrations above the bathrooms. Next week we have our open house! Come check it out!
